Skip to content

Feat/ims page headers and menu highlights#295

Open
sancty007 wants to merge 149 commits into
openimis:developfrom
Akieni-Yao:feat/ims-page-headers-and-menu-highlights
Open

Feat/ims page headers and menu highlights#295
sancty007 wants to merge 149 commits into
openimis:developfrom
Akieni-Yao:feat/ims-page-headers-and-menu-highlights

Conversation

@sancty007
Copy link
Copy Markdown

No description provided.

edarchis and others added 30 commits September 11, 2023 22:23
The graphqlWithVariables had a method to wait for the result but not the legacy graphql (with a plain query rather than a variable)
hktom and others added 26 commits September 23, 2025 14:05
…de-menu

Feat/hide-approve-button-on-hide-menu
…base-constant-selector

Feat/add-condition-traduction-base-constant-selector
…d-health-checking

Feat/handle-already-session-ged-health-checking
… translations

- Refactored MainMenuContribution to utilize a new MenuItemsList component for rendering menu items.
- Improved route handling in usePageTitle to support translation of route titles and subtitles.
- Updated route definitions to use translation keys for better localization support.
- Enhanced styling for page titles in PageTitle component to improve visual hierarchy.
…agement-route

Add health service management route to Fosa section
…erience

- Added transition effects for background color on buttons and menu items across various components.
- Updated LogoutButton and MainMenuContribution to include hover effects for better interactivity.
- Refactored RequireAuth and PageTitle components to streamline imports and improve readability.
- Adjusted translations for home route subtitles in both English and French to remove default text.
…ssword update

- Deleted the `verifyUserAndUpdatePassword` mutation as it is no longer needed in the application.
@sonarqubecloud
Copy link
Copy Markdown

Quality Gate Failed Quality Gate failed

Failed conditions
2 Security Hotspots
11.3% Duplication on New Code (required ≤ 3%)
C Reliability Rating on New Code (required ≥ A)

See analysis details on SonarQube Cloud

Catch issues before they fail your Quality Gate with our IDE extension SonarQube for IDE

@hktom hktom deleted the feat/ims-page-headers-and-menu-highlights branch December 22, 2025 14:04
@zikani03
Copy link
Copy Markdown
Contributor

@sancty007 please add description for this PR

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.